Panda Cory 2.8-3CM
Apart from the true pygmy corydoras species—Corydoras habrosus, hastatus, and pygmaeus—the panda cory, Corydoras panda, is one of the tiniest corys commonly available. Known for their panda-like markings, panda corys are usually pinkish-tan with black stripes and spots, some even have a metallic sheen. Peaceful, charming, and typically reaching around 4cm, they are also playful fish. When kept in larger groups, happy panda corys will often spawn, laying eggs throughout the tank. With enough hiding spots, it’s not unusual for the eggs to hatch and the young to survive, potentially leading to more fish than you started with!
